Aracılığıyla paylaş


Tam metin altyapısı

The SQL Server Full-Text Engine is a full-text indexing and search engine.Içinde SQL Server 2008, tam metin alt yapısı tam veritabanı altyapısı ile tümleştirilmiştir. Tam metin Altyapısı şimdi bulunduğu SQL Server ayrı bir işlemde (msftesql.exe) bulunan yerine (sqlservr.exe) işlemek. Tam metin alt yapısı veritabanı altyapısı ile tümleştirme, tam metin yönetilebilirlik, en iyi duruma getirme (Bu bağlantı, karma bir sorgu ve genel performansı geliştirdi.' De bulunan tam metin araması bileşenleri hakkında bilgi için SQL Server işlemek için bkz: tam metin araması mimarisi.

SQL Server 2008 Tam-metin alt yapısı yan yana yükler sağlar.Her örneği için SQL Server, ayrılmış bir örneği sözcük ayırıcılarını ve filtreler gibi özel bileşenler, hizmet düzey ayarlarını Örnek düzeyinde gibi yapılandırma ve bellek gibi kaynakları da dahil olmak üzere tam metin altyapısı vardır.

Işlev tam metin altyapısı

Tam metin alt yapısı, okuma ve şimdi depolanan tam metin dizinleriyle yazma sorumlu SQL Server. Tam metin alt yapısı aşağıdaki destekler:

  • Dizin Oluşturma
    Tam metin alt yapısı, çeşitli görevleri, aralarında verileri toplanıyor dizmenin gerçekleştirir temel tablo ve işlenmesi için süzgeç daemon ana verileri gönderiliyor.Süzgeç daemon ana süzer ve tam metin toplayıcı tarafından sağlanan verileri tokenizes.Verilere filtre sözcükleri, hatalı olan sonra SQL Server işlem sonuçları alır ve bunları veritabanında bir iç olarak saklanan bir ters dizin yapısı olarak dizinler tablo.

  • Sorgulama
    Tam metin alt yapısı, tam metin araması sorgularını işleme ve hangi girdilerinde (belge veya satır) temel belirler tablo tam metin seçim ölçütlerine.Seçim ölçütü karşılayan her giriş için her satır bir isteğe bağlı bir derecelendirme değeri ile birlikte kimliğini verir.Bu bilgiler, sorgu sonuç kümesi oluşturmak için kullanılır.

    Tam metin alt yapısı, basit ve karmaşık bir sözcük veya tümcecik aramayı destekler.Daha fazla bilgi için form Query terimler desteklenen bakın.